[WIP] Journey
+14
zaaryy
astrofra
Ricco59_59
Dr. Acula
iwillbeback
tetsuro
Templeton
Tryphon
Xorion x
jimpqfly
drfloyd
vincent2105
ocin
Shaoth
18 participants
Page 13 sur 15
Page 13 sur 15 • 1 ... 8 ... 12, 13, 14, 15
Re: [WIP] Journey
C'est vachement soigné comme d'hab !
Content de voir que tu as repris du service ! Plus on est de fous plus on rit, c'est bien connu !
Content de voir que tu as repris du service ! Plus on est de fous plus on rit, c'est bien connu !
vincent2105- Patient incurable
- Nombre de messages : 1381
Date d'inscription : 17/12/2013
Re: [WIP] Journey
Shaoth est toujours super soigné
(perso je suis plutot bourrin)
(perso je suis plutot bourrin)
_______________________________________________________
Re: [WIP] Journey
Bin j'essaye de faire propre !
Je viens de passer pas mal de temps sur un bug que peu de joueurs devraient rencontrer.
Quand un monstre laisse un loot dans un donjon et qu'on sort du donjon sans le rammaser, le loot disparaît du donjon pour se retrouver sur la map extérieure...
Normalement on ramasse le loot dès que possible. Je ne l'ai pas fait et je me suis étonné de ne plus le retrouver... jusqu'à ce que je me rende compte qu'il avait changé de dimension...
Ce fut galère de trouver l'explication car le code atteint un degré d'abstraction qui commence à me faire flipper pour pouvoir être utilisé dans n'importe quel environnement du jeu.
Je perd en lisibilité...
Bon c'est corrigé et je retourne à la généralisation du multilingue.
Je viens de passer pas mal de temps sur un bug que peu de joueurs devraient rencontrer.
Quand un monstre laisse un loot dans un donjon et qu'on sort du donjon sans le rammaser, le loot disparaît du donjon pour se retrouver sur la map extérieure...
Normalement on ramasse le loot dès que possible. Je ne l'ai pas fait et je me suis étonné de ne plus le retrouver... jusqu'à ce que je me rende compte qu'il avait changé de dimension...
Ce fut galère de trouver l'explication car le code atteint un degré d'abstraction qui commence à me faire flipper pour pouvoir être utilisé dans n'importe quel environnement du jeu.
Je perd en lisibilité...
Bon c'est corrigé et je retourne à la généralisation du multilingue.
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
Le code qui commence à faire flipper son programmeur....
C'est flippant
Garde la maitrise !!!!!!!!!!!!!
C'est flippant
Garde la maitrise !!!!!!!!!!!!!
_______________________________________________________
Re: [WIP] Journey
il me fait flipper dans le sens où j'appelle un tableau par une variable indexée pour obtenir le contenu d'une map.
donc je ne peut pas faire de recherches directes dans les 59 fichiers de code...
il faut que je remonte tout la chaine d'information, mon mode debug n'est pas aussi prolixe que je le souhaiterai, surtout après plusieurs mois de pause
donc je ne peut pas faire de recherches directes dans les 59 fichiers de code...
il faut que je remonte tout la chaine d'information, mon mode debug n'est pas aussi prolixe que je le souhaiterai, surtout après plusieurs mois de pause
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
Sympa la progression ! Par contre j’ai l’impression que je vois plus les images sur le forum. Une idée de ce qui pourrait causer ça doc ?
Édit : sur Chrome on peut voir les images. Énorme ton screen ! Comment se passe la découverte de la map ? Ça révèle plusieurs tiles autour de toi à mesure que tu explores c’est ça ?
Vraiment cool en tout cas, GG.
Édit : sur Chrome on peut voir les images. Énorme ton screen ! Comment se passe la découverte de la map ? Ça révèle plusieurs tiles autour de toi à mesure que tu explores c’est ça ?
Vraiment cool en tout cas, GG.
MonsieurBouboule- Patient contaminé
- Nombre de messages : 623
Age : 30
Localisation : Montpellier
Date d'inscription : 18/02/2020
Re: [WIP] Journey
La gestion multilingue est maintenant complètement implémentée dans l'ensemble du jeu. Tout n'est pas encore traduit, mais cela va venir.
il restait quelques morceaux de Journey qui n'étaient qu'en Anglais, maintenant ce n'est plus le cas.
Je vais pouvoir continuer à avancer sur quelques fonctionnalités et surtout sur le contenu !
il restait quelques morceaux de Journey qui n'étaient qu'en Anglais, maintenant ce n'est plus le cas.
Je vais pouvoir continuer à avancer sur quelques fonctionnalités et surtout sur le contenu !
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
cool
oui je sais, tu me conseille de faire pareil pour Cosmos
oui je sais, tu me conseille de faire pareil pour Cosmos
_______________________________________________________
Re: [WIP] Journey
Oui doc, ne t'y prends pas trop tard. C'est galère sinon...
Aujourd'hui j'ai bossé sur l'affichage des caractéristiques des personnages en passant sur le nouveau template.
C'était le dernier endroit où il n'était pas encore utilisé. (peut être la page d'aide aussi...)
J'en ai profité pour rajouter une petite fonctionnalité, on garde maintenant la trace de tous les ennemis tués par chaque membre de l'équipe. Un peu comme un Pokedex.
J'ai aussi fait un gif animé pour expliquer le cheminement de la modification mais il ne semble pas s'afficher correctement dans ce forum...
Voici le lien vers le tweet pour voir l'animation
Sinon on passe de ça :
à ça :
C'était pas compliqué, un petit moment de détente avant d'attaquer un truc un peu plus sérieux.
Mais ça fait partie du polish et j'aime quand c'est propre
Aujourd'hui j'ai bossé sur l'affichage des caractéristiques des personnages en passant sur le nouveau template.
C'était le dernier endroit où il n'était pas encore utilisé. (peut être la page d'aide aussi...)
J'en ai profité pour rajouter une petite fonctionnalité, on garde maintenant la trace de tous les ennemis tués par chaque membre de l'équipe. Un peu comme un Pokedex.
J'ai aussi fait un gif animé pour expliquer le cheminement de la modification mais il ne semble pas s'afficher correctement dans ce forum...
Voici le lien vers le tweet pour voir l'animation
Sinon on passe de ça :
à ça :
C'était pas compliqué, un petit moment de détente avant d'attaquer un truc un peu plus sérieux.
Mais ça fait partie du polish et j'aime quand c'est propre
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
C'est drôlement cool de voir comme tu avances bien, je sais que beaucoup de projets n'arrivent pas à terme, mais j'espère sincèrement que tu vas terminer journey, quand on voit ces images, ça rappelle la bonne époque.
Re: [WIP] Journey
Super ces screens ! Pour la gestion multilingue tu t’y prend comment ? Tous tes textes sont dans des fichiers genre JSON avec en condition d’accéder à l’un ou l’autre selon la langue choisie au début ?
MonsieurBouboule- Patient contaminé
- Nombre de messages : 623
Age : 30
Localisation : Montpellier
Date d'inscription : 18/02/2020
Re: [WIP] Journey
Pour le multilingue, oui, des fichiers externes.
Mais pas du JSON, un format LUA qui contient directement les tableaux utilisés.
Les dictionnaires sont gérés à partir de fichier Excel et j'ai une moulinette qui me les transforme à la demande en fichiers exploitables.
Je me sers d'Excel aussi pour gérer les objets dispos dans le jeu avec toutes leurs caractéristiques, ainsi que les ennemis.
Mais pas du JSON, un format LUA qui contient directement les tableaux utilisés.
Les dictionnaires sont gérés à partir de fichier Excel et j'ai une moulinette qui me les transforme à la demande en fichiers exploitables.
Je me sers d'Excel aussi pour gérer les objets dispos dans le jeu avec toutes leurs caractéristiques, ainsi que les ennemis.
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
Tu bosses en Lua du coup ? Perso je travaille sur Lua /Love2D. Je réfléchissais à quel format utiliser quand je devrais faire un système multilingue justement. Peut-être que d’utiliser directement Lua est plus approprié finalement...
Par contre tu fais comment pour utiliser des fichiers Excel ? Je trouve ça énorme comme technique, jamais entendu parlé d’un tel truc mais je me demande bien comment faire...
Par contre tu fais comment pour utiliser des fichiers Excel ? Je trouve ça énorme comme technique, jamais entendu parlé d’un tel truc mais je me demande bien comment faire...
MonsieurBouboule- Patient contaminé
- Nombre de messages : 623
Age : 30
Localisation : Montpellier
Date d'inscription : 18/02/2020
Re: [WIP] Journey
Shaoth a tenté de me convertir à Lua/Love 2D, mais j'ai pas accroché.
Encore merci d'avoir été patient avec moi Shaoth
Encore merci d'avoir été patient avec moi Shaoth
_______________________________________________________
Re: [WIP] Journey
C’est super Lua/Love2D. Moi j’adore ! Après si tu kiffe Pure y’a aucune raison de changer une équipe qui gagne...
MonsieurBouboule- Patient contaminé
- Nombre de messages : 623
Age : 30
Localisation : Montpellier
Date d'inscription : 18/02/2020
Re: [WIP] Journey
MonsieurBouboule a écrit:C’est super Lua/Love2D. Moi j’adore ! Après si tu kiffe Pure y’a aucune raison de changer une équipe qui gagne...
ouais, chacun à ses préférences
Mais en meme temps ces langages ne sont pas très éloignés.
_______________________________________________________
Re: [WIP] Journey
Le Doc n'a découvert Pure qu'il y a quelques mois...
Ca va faire 2 ans que je lui parle de Löve !!!!
Mais c'est une tête de mule...
Je ne suis pas un génie, mais quelqu'un de paresseux, et comme c'est beaucoup plus simple d'utiliser Excel pour gérer des données, je me sers donc de cet outil.
J'enregistre les fichiers au format .csv, du texte brut avec un séparateur connu. J'ai ensuite des parseurs pour les parcourir et les transformer en listes LUA.
Journey est écrit en LUA/LOVE2D
Ca va faire 2 ans que je lui parle de Löve !!!!
Mais c'est une tête de mule...
Je ne suis pas un génie, mais quelqu'un de paresseux, et comme c'est beaucoup plus simple d'utiliser Excel pour gérer des données, je me sers donc de cet outil.
J'enregistre les fichiers au format .csv, du texte brut avec un séparateur connu. J'ai ensuite des parseurs pour les parcourir et les transformer en listes LUA.
Journey est écrit en LUA/LOVE2D
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
J'ai pas accroché....
Pure j'ai vite accroché...
ca se joue à pas grand chose
Pure j'ai vite accroché...
ca se joue à pas grand chose
_______________________________________________________
Re: [WIP] Journey
Pour moi les seuls trucs chiants avec Lua c’est certaines étrangetés de syntaxe (genre les tilde typiquement), et peut-être l’impossibilité de créer des constantes ou ce genre de trucs. En même temps si on lui ajoute les trucs dispos dans d’autres langages cela deviendrait peut-être un langage comme les autres... puis faut avouer qu’au moins ça va vraiment hyper vite de coder. Genre vraiment.
Un peu HS mais tu as essayé des machines virtuelles type Pico8 ? Je m’y suis pas trop penché perso mais ça a l’air top pour prototyper des idées en Lua...
Un peu HS mais tu as essayé des machines virtuelles type Pico8 ? Je m’y suis pas trop penché perso mais ça a l’air top pour prototyper des idées en Lua...
MonsieurBouboule- Patient contaminé
- Nombre de messages : 623
Age : 30
Localisation : Montpellier
Date d'inscription : 18/02/2020
Re: [WIP] Journey
Jamais touché la Pico8...
Par contre ya des trucs de fou dessus, comme le portage de Virtua Racing
Petite journée hier sur Journey, j'ai mis en place le système de gestion des tableaux de chasse, c'était juste un test d'affichage avant.
Puis j'ai joué à Black Dawn Rebirth sur Amiga et je me suis taper des plans à la main !! Comme au temps naguère avant l'invention du GPS
Du coup je me suis dit "Merde ! pourquoi j'ai mis un auto mapping dans Journey ???"
Ca fait vraiment pas du tout retro...
C'était surtout le "défi technique" qui m'a motivé.
Comme c'est là, je vais le laisser, mais j'ai ajouter dans les paramètres du jeu une option pour les activer/désactiver
Comme ça tout le monde il est content !
Les jeunes, les vieux, les casuals, les hardcores, toussa toussa !
Par contre ya des trucs de fou dessus, comme le portage de Virtua Racing
Petite journée hier sur Journey, j'ai mis en place le système de gestion des tableaux de chasse, c'était juste un test d'affichage avant.
Puis j'ai joué à Black Dawn Rebirth sur Amiga et je me suis taper des plans à la main !! Comme au temps naguère avant l'invention du GPS
Du coup je me suis dit "Merde ! pourquoi j'ai mis un auto mapping dans Journey ???"
Ca fait vraiment pas du tout retro...
C'était surtout le "défi technique" qui m'a motivé.
Comme c'est là, je vais le laisser, mais j'ai ajouter dans les paramètres du jeu une option pour les activer/désactiver
Comme ça tout le monde il est content !
Les jeunes, les vieux, les casuals, les hardcores, toussa toussa !
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
top de laisser le choix entre l'auto mapping ou pas
_______________________________________________________
Re: [WIP] Journey
Yes très bon compromis. J’ose l’avouer mais je n’ai jamais fait un jeu qui requiert de dessiner soi-même sa map... je me demande bien quel sentiment ça procure. J’imagine que y’a pas mal de joueurs qui doivent être nostalgiques de ce truc là. Ça me rappelle l’article du doc sur Wizardry (un de mes préférés) :)
MonsieurBouboule- Patient contaminé
- Nombre de messages : 623
Age : 30
Localisation : Montpellier
Date d'inscription : 18/02/2020
Re: [WIP] Journey
Shaoth, tes donjons sont dessinés à la main ou géré en pseudo alératoire par le moteur du jeu ?
_______________________________________________________
Re: [WIP] Journey
Tout est dessiné à la main.
J'ai créé des outils pour tout générer en mode procédurale comme expliqué dans cette vidéo :
Mais du coup les niveaux n'ont pas d'âme...
Je préfère passé du temps à tout concevoir.
Journey n'est pas un rogue like
De cette façon je pourrai incorporer dans la boite (si boite il y a un jour) ou dans les pdf associés un bout de parchemin contenant le plan d'un donjon dans le cadre d'une chasse au trésor par exemple.
Et ce n'est pas si simple de positionner dans une salle un coffre qui contiendrait une clé permettant d'ouvrir une porte plus loin dans le niveau... il faut être sure que le coffre soit accessible avant de passer le fameuse porte.
Il existe plein d'autres exemple du genre.
J'ai créé des outils pour tout générer en mode procédurale comme expliqué dans cette vidéo :
Mais du coup les niveaux n'ont pas d'âme...
Je préfère passé du temps à tout concevoir.
Journey n'est pas un rogue like
De cette façon je pourrai incorporer dans la boite (si boite il y a un jour) ou dans les pdf associés un bout de parchemin contenant le plan d'un donjon dans le cadre d'une chasse au trésor par exemple.
Et ce n'est pas si simple de positionner dans une salle un coffre qui contiendrait une clé permettant d'ouvrir une porte plus loin dans le niveau... il faut être sure que le coffre soit accessible avant de passer le fameuse porte.
Il existe plein d'autres exemple du genre.
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Re: [WIP] Journey
des donjons en pur procédural, en effet ca n'a pas trop d'ame, et les mecanismes sont limités, ou alors il faut vraiment plancher des lustres sur le moteur...
J'envisage une nouveauté dans Cosmos Chronicles : des donjons battis par des civilisations extraterrestres...
J'envisage une nouveauté dans Cosmos Chronicles : des donjons battis par des civilisations extraterrestres...
_______________________________________________________
Re: [WIP] Journey
Moi je trouve que ça dépend beaucoup du type de jeu/gamplay. Je me souviens encore de certaines zones découvertes dans Minecraft et du plaisir de savoir que ça n’a été crée par aucun humain et que moi seul ait foulé cette terre donc je dirai pas que le procédural est nécessairement « sans âme »...
Mais pour ton jeu en l’occurrence c’est sans doute mieux de faire les donjons à la main effectivement.
Mais pour ton jeu en l’occurrence c’est sans doute mieux de faire les donjons à la main effectivement.
MonsieurBouboule- Patient contaminé
- Nombre de messages : 623
Age : 30
Localisation : Montpellier
Date d'inscription : 18/02/2020
Re: [WIP] Journey
si procédural, dans un jeu de role (non rogue like) il faut du procedural pseudo aléatoire, afin de pouvoir partager son expérience avec tous.
_______________________________________________________
Re: [WIP] Journey
Bon c'est facile de critiquer mais JOURNEY, ca avance ?????
_______________________________________________________
Re: [WIP] Journey
pas le temps entre critiquer le Doc et rembourser des emprunts dans Animal Crossing
Shaoth- Guéri miraculeux
- Nombre de messages : 2213
Age : 54
Localisation : 92
Date d'inscription : 05/04/2018
Page 13 sur 15 • 1 ... 8 ... 12, 13, 14, 15
Sujets similaires
» Meilleures OST : récentes OU Rétro?
» Journey
» [TEST] Journey PS4
» VDS AES Blue Journey US
» [VDS/ECH] neo geo AES blue's journey
» Journey
» [TEST] Journey PS4
» VDS AES Blue Journey US
» [VDS/ECH] neo geo AES blue's journey
Page 13 sur 15
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um